Output 323dc3df2892cf1f3824777fb38505be1fd4d8b3bddd55bcab58e04402a5ea04:74

value
17012
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12be787f1634d23fff97aa355a248ac6639cfb4f OP_EQUALVERIFY OP_CHECKSIG
address
12i7Lb8XBYEqHJhG3WCZ7TKJCyyhrqEs3P
transaction
323dc3df2892cf1f3824777fb38505be1fd4d8b3bddd55bcab58e04402a5ea04
confirmations
203999
spent
true